An important formula from chemistry is PV=nrtPV=nrt. Solve the formula for t.

That doesn't seem entirely correct. It's the ideal gas law, but PV can't be the same as nrt and nrtPV times itself.
The correct one should be:
p * V = n * R * T
Then you can solve it for T.
(p * V)/(n*R) = T
